1. Understanding the Fundamentals: Letter Combinations and Anagrams



The foundation of creating words from a letter pool lies in understanding letter combinations and the concept of anagrams. An anagram is a word or phrase formed by rearranging the letters of another word or phrase. For example, "cinema" is an anagram of "iceman". To successfully generate words, you need to consider:

Letter Frequency: Certain letters appear more frequently in the English language than others (e.g., 'E', 'T', 'A'). Prioritizing common letters will increase your chances of finding valid words.
Vowel and Consonant Balance: Most words require a balance between vowels and consonants. A set of letters heavily weighted towards one or the other will limit the possibilities.
Common Letter Combinations: Familiarize yourself with common letter pairs and trigrams (e.g., "th," "sh," "ing," "str"). Recognizing these patterns significantly speeds up the process.

Example: Let's say we have the letters "A, R, T, E, P". We can readily form words like "RATE," "REAP," and "PARE." However, finding longer words might require more effort.


2. Manual Strategies: A Systematic Approach



Generating words manually can be a rewarding exercise, sharpening your vocabulary and problem-solving skills. Here are some helpful strategies:

Start with Short Words: Begin by looking for short, common words (2-3 letters). This establishes a foundation and provides building blocks for longer words.
Systematic Listing: Organize your attempts systematically. Start with words beginning with one letter, then move on to the next, ensuring you don't miss any possibilities.
Vary the Letter Order: Try different arrangements of the letters, focusing on common letter combinations.
Use a Dictionary (or Thesaurus): Keep a dictionary or thesaurus handy to check the validity of your word creations and explore related words.


3. Leveraging Technology: Word Game Solvers and Anagram Finders



While manual methods offer a cognitive workout, technology significantly enhances the efficiency of finding words. Numerous online tools and software programs specialize in anagram solving and word creation:

Online Anagram Solvers: These websites allow you to input your letters and instantly receive a list of possible words. Many offer advanced features, like specifying word lengths or filtering by letter frequency.
Word Game Apps: Many mobile apps are specifically designed for word games like Scrabble and Boggle, providing helpful features like letter scoring and word suggestions.
Programming Languages (Python, etc.): For advanced users, programming languages like Python can be used to create custom scripts to solve anagrams based on a dictionary file.


4. Expanding Your Word Creation Capabilities



Beyond simple anagrams, you can explore more advanced techniques:

Prefixes and Suffixes: Adding prefixes (e.g., "un-", "re-") or suffixes (e.g., "-ing," "-ed") to existing words can create new ones.
Compound Words: Combining two or more existing words can yield new vocabulary (e.g., "sun" + "flower" = "sunflower").
